GENERAL SUMMARY:

The Potwasher properly washes and stores all pots, pans, and utensils in the proper manner for the restaurant. Maintains the three-compartment sink and sink area in a sanitary and efficient manner.

PRINCIPA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Scrapes all pots and pans prior to washing.
  • Washes pots and pans by hand using prescribed amounts of soap and sanitizer. Ensures that all food, grease and residue are removed. Changes water as needed for best results.
  • Checks completed work for compliance with standards.
  • Ensures items are air dried before storing. Stores in a neat fashion and rotates stock so all items are used regularly.
  • Keeps pot and pan storage racks clean, including surrounding floors and walls.
  • Exercises initiative in helping keep area clean and help keep trash off the floor and out of the kitchen as situation dictates.
  • Assists with daily and weekly pot station cleaning duties as assigned by the Restaurant Cleaning Program.
  • Performs additional duties as assigned by a manager.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S:
The physical demands described here are representative of what must be met by a team member to successfully perform the essential functions of this job.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

  • Ability to communicate in the primary language of the workplace desirable.
  • Good visual ability required to identify sanitation concerns and to read labels.
  • Ability to read and comprehend chemical labels, training and instruction.
  • Must be able to lift and carry up to 30 pounds at waist level throughout an 8 to 12 hour shift

Continuous exposure to several disagreeable elements of factors such as:

  • Exposure to temperature extremes from hot water
  • Standing and continuously active for an 8 to 12 hours shift
  • Exposure to wet and slippery floors
  • Exposure to excessive noise levels
  • Frequent lifting, grasping, carrying, bending, crouching, and reaching
